SUMMARY:BODYTRAFFIC at The Joyce
DESCRIPTION:With a compelling style that reflects the “invention\, attitude\, and urban edge” (The Boston Globe) of its Los Angeles home\, BODYTRAFFIC returns to The Joyce with a program that dives into the power of memory sparked by unexpected reminders. Whether it’s a painting\, song\, or sensation\, the associations we make with the world around us forge lasting connections that provoke deep feelings of nostalgia. With works by Juel D. Lane\, Trey McIntyre\, and Matthew Neenan\, This Reminds Me of You invites audiences to reflect on the profound impact of memory and celebrate how our past shapes our journey forward.

SUMMARY:Batsheva Dance Company: MOMO
DESCRIPTION:Among the world’s most exciting makers of contemporary dance\, Ohad Naharin brings his powerhouse company to Berkeley for the Bay Area premiere of a daring new work. In the company’s words\, “MOMO has two souls. One sends long roots to the depths of the earth—a soul that embodies archetypes and myths of hardened\, raw masculinity\, and the other is in a constant search for an individual and distinct DNA; one moves within its own autonomous and independent force field and the other is a constellation of elements that spin around the same nucleus—alternately drifting away and towards it\, making room for necessary tenderness and catharsis.” Recordings of Laurie Anderson and Kronos Quartet’s Landfall and Philip Glass’ Metamorphosis: Two provide the slow simmering musical backdrop\, alongside a song/prayer by Venezuelan musician Arca.

SUMMARY:Winter ’25
DESCRIPTION:Join us for a winter season that celebrates the convergence of tradition\, innovation\, and the transformative power of dance. Whim W’Him showcases the creative brilliance of choreographer Cameron Fraser-Monroe\, a proud member of the Tla’amin First Nation; the visionary direction of Robyn Mineko Williams; and the innovative genius of Founder and Artistic Director\, Olivier Wevers.

SUMMARY:Pilobolus
DESCRIPTION:Dance St. Louis kicks off its 2024/25 season by presenting the world-renowned dance company Pilobolus on Saturday\, November 9\, 2024 at the Touhill Performing Arts Center. \nSince its founding in 1971\, Pilobolus has tested the limits of human physicality to explore the beauty and the power of connected bodies. With live performances in more than 64 countries\, appearances on Broadway\, the Olympic Games\, more than 100 TV shows and 200 broadcasts\, including the Oscars and NFL games\, and the creation of more than 120 dance works\, Pilobolus has been seen by millions across the globe. \nPilobolus is not just a dance performance. It’s an invitation to a transformative experience. It’s an offering that promises to engage\, inspire\, and leave audiences in awe.
